Why Startups Should Build Their MVP with React and Next.js

October 5, 20253 min read
NextJS
React
MVP
Startup
Web Development

When launching a startup, the clock is your fiercest competitor. The mantra is clear: speed is everything. You must get a viable product in front of users now—to validate your idea, rapidly iterate on feedback, and capture initial growth. Wasting precious time on complex setups or slow performance can be fatal.

That's precisely where the dynamic duo of React and Next.js enters the startup ecosystem as the reigning champions for building modern, high-performance web applications.


The Core Advantage: Building and Moving Fast

React laid the foundation for modern frontend development with its component-based architecture. This approach allows developers to easily build, test, and reuse UI elements—from a simple button to an entire navigation bar—which dramatically accelerates development.

However, a raw React application requires significant manual configuration for features critical to a successful launch. That's where Next.js, a powerful React framework, steps in to provide a complete, opinionated solution for the "full-stack" web.

Next.js: React on Steroids for Startups

Next.js provides critical features right out of the box, allowing your team to focus on your core product, not infrastructure:

  • Server-Side rendering (SSR) - Crucial for Search Engine Optimization (SEO)

  • Static Site Generation (SSG) - Pages are built at deploy time, resulting in superior performance and reliability

  • API Routes - Allows you to build backend within the same project, avoiding the need to have a separate server setup for the MVP.

  • Built-in optimizations - Automatic code splitting, image optimization and efficient routing

This means your MVP can go live faster and perform better than with most traditional stacks.

Operational Efficiency: Lower Costs, Shared Knowledge

One of the most powerful economic arguments for adopting this stack is its reliance on a single language: JavaScript.

By using React and Next.js, your team can operate with JavaScript across the frontend, the backend (via API routes), and even serverless functions. This shared knowledge base reduces the need for large, specialized teams—cutting down on hiring and training costs, and allowing engineers to move between frontend and backend tasks seamlessly. The result? Faster development and lower overall operational costs.

Performance and Visibility Out of the Box

For any lean startup, organic visibility is a lifeline. Next.js excels here. Unlike a client-side rendered (CSR) React app, Next.js pages are SEO-friendly by default thanks to its rendering capabilities (SSR and SSG). This is crucial for a startup trying to gain traction and visibility without immediately draining capital on expensive advertising. You get a competitive edge in search rankings right when you need it most.

Designed for Future-Proof Scaling

The biggest fear for a successful startup is a technology stack that breaks under growth. Next.js minimizes this risk. Its architecture is incredibly flexible, making it simple to scale as your app evolves.

If your requirements shift from a mostly static landing page to a highly dynamic dashboard, you can switch rendering strategies—from SSG to SSR—on a per-page basis. Furthermore, Next.js is designed for deployment on modern Edge Networks, enabling zero-downtime deploys and distributing your content globally for maximum performance as your user base expands worldwide.

The React and Next.js combination is, in essence, the modern “lean startup” stack: it’s fast to build with, cheap to operate, high-performing for users, and fully prepared to scale from a few dozen users to millions.